33 lines
1 KiB
YAML
33 lines
1 KiB
YAML
|
---
|
||
|
#
|
||
|
# user-configurable defaults
|
||
|
#
|
||
|
|
||
|
prometheus_components:
|
||
|
- "node_exporter"
|
||
|
|
||
|
prometheus_user: prometheus
|
||
|
prometheus_group: prometheus
|
||
|
|
||
|
prometheus_version: 2.0.0
|
||
|
node_exporter_version: 0.15.1
|
||
|
alertmanager_version: 0.10.0
|
||
|
|
||
|
gosu_version: "1.10"
|
||
|
|
||
|
prometheus_install_path: /opt/prometheus
|
||
|
prometheus_config_path: /etc/prometheus
|
||
|
prometheus_rule_path: "{{ prometheus_config_path }}/rules"
|
||
|
prometheus_file_sd_config_path: "{{ prometheus_config_path }}/tgroups"
|
||
|
prometheus_db_path: /var/lib/prometheus
|
||
|
alertmanager_db_path: /var/lib/alertmanager
|
||
|
prometheus_pid_path: /var/run/prometheus
|
||
|
|
||
|
prometheus_download_path: /tmp
|
||
|
prometheus_workdir: "{{ prometheus_download_path }}/prometheus_workdir"
|
||
|
prometheus_goroot: "{{ prometheus_workdir }}/go"
|
||
|
prometheus_gopath: "{{ prometheus_workdir }}/gopath"
|
||
|
|
||
|
prometheus_default_opts: "--config.file={{ prometheus_config_path }}/prometheus.yml --storage.tsdb.path={{ prometheus_db_path }}"
|
||
|
alertmanager_default_opts: "-config.file={{ prometheus_config_path }}/alertmanager.yml -storage.path={{ alertmanager_db_path }}"
|